Witryna8 lip 2024 · As of last summer, the island nation of New Zealand was home to 6.3 million head of dairy cattle, up 82 percent over the last two decades. The country also holds 3.8 million beef cattle, 800,000 deer and a whopping 26.8 million head of sheep. That’s a lot of livestock for a country of about five million people. In 2003 the government proposed introducing a tax on all livestock for their methane emissions. Misleadingly labelled the ‘fart tax’ (the ‘burp tax’ would have been more accurate), it was vehemently opposed by the farming industry and was subsequently withdrawn.
